Yes, hopefully its the small nylon bush that is under the gear shift lever and holds the LONG shaft in place....
It costs under $10 and is fairly simple to replace...
The main thing to do, before undoing the 2 gearlever shifter bolts is mark the 2 plates with a white marker pen, so You will know where they go when
its time to install them again...
otherwise You won't know where the gears are....
